javascript - 用于 API 的 NODEJS Express 应用程序生成器
问题描述
目前 Express JS Express 应用生成器支持生成初始 App 或者我们称之为Boilerplate使用npx express-generator
或express myapp
基于 Express 版本的命令,应用的结构如下,
app/public/
app/public/javascripts/
app/public/images/
app/public/stylesheets/
app/public/stylesheets/style.css
app/routes/
app/routes/index.js
app/routes/users.js
app/views/
app/views/error.jade
app/views/index.jade
app/views/layout.jade
app/app.js
app/package.json
app/bin/
app/bin/www
假设我只需要创建一个 API,因此在这种情况下,我不需要生成的应用程序中的以下内容;
app/public/javascripts/
app/public/images/
app/public/stylesheets/
app/public/stylesheets/style.css
...
app/views/
app/views/error.jade
app/views/index.jade
app/views/layout.jade
在这种情况下,是否有一种方式或命令来生成仅指定给 API APP 的应用程序,包括像body-parser
我上面提到的不需要的文件和文件夹这样的包。
TIA。
解决方案
我的回答为时已晚,但这可能是一个有趣的选择。
https://www.npmjs.com/package/express-generator-api
它创建了一个轻量级的 express 应用程序,您可以使用 expressjs 开始开发 API。
推荐阅读
- python - 如何使用 spotify api 和 python 获取用户热门曲目的数据?
- javascript - 无法检索 svg 路径的坐标
- java - 无法使用 Hikari 连接池连接到数据库
- linux - 为什么 perf 测试“对象代码读取”失败?
- python - 对于一列的所有唯一“单词”,从另一列中查找唯一单元格,然后在 python 中平均另一列的对应值
- hyperlink - 在我的 HTML 中插入会员跟踪链接
- android - 在 AOSP 上设置蓝牙呼叫转移?(首选 AOSP 7)
- azure - Private Endpoint Azure DevOps
- angular - 我的 Angular 6 项目未能构建。node_modules/@angular/core/core.d.ts(12620,86):错误 TS1110:预期类型
- python - 有没有办法从 Keithley SourceMeter 读取电流值到我的计算机上?